除了derobins之外还有更新版的WMD Markdown吗?

时间:2010-11-26 06:05:47

标签: markdown wmd

我开始使用derobins wmd markdown,我非常喜欢它的执行方式并与我的系统集成。但是,我确实有一个主要问题,即<ol> <ul><blockqote>在Google Chrome或RockMelt中不起作用。

我看到它在StackOverflow上工作,但我知道他们正在做很多修改。

有人可以推荐更好的WMD Markdown版本吗?

这是我在Chrome中点击“blockquote”时我的编辑器的截图 Google Chrome screws up wmd markdown

2 个答案:

答案 0 :(得分:3)

更新:Stack Overflow已发布PageDown,修复了上述所有错误。请改用它。原来答案如下......


从技术上讲,WMD version from Google Code是由一些SO工作人员维护的官方版本(浏览源代码以获取实际代码)。但是,它仍然会遇到您在上面描述的错误。事实上,它在许多方面与SO的当前版本不符。

Yang的回答确实有效,但我通过去除addBlankLines函数来看看Stack Overflow实际上做了些什么。他们将以下代码添加到第1498行和第1500行之间的所述函数中:

if (navigator.userAgent.match(/Chrome/)) {
    "X".match(/()./);
}

我无法理解这段代码到底是什么,但它有效!这就是Stack Overflow现在正在使用的,所以它不会太糟糕:)

答案 1 :(得分:2)

打开 wmd.js ,评论或删除第2081行和第2264行,即:

chunk.addBlankLines(); //-----line 2081

chunk.addBlankLines(nLinesBefore, nLinesAfter, true); //------line 2264

我不知道为什么,但我从调试和调试中获得了一整天。我希望它很有用。